What is the Punjab Ehsaas Rashan Riayat Program?

The Punjab Ehsaas Rashan Riayat Program is a government welfare initiative run by the Government of Punjab. It was first launched by Punjab Chief Minister Chaudhry Pervez Elahi in Lahore and has been expanded multiple times since then to help more families across the province.

Punjab Ehsaas rashan riayat program works in a simple way. Eligible families register their CNIC, go through a verification process, and then receive a digital smart card. They use that card at registered grocery stores to buy essential food items at heavily discounted prices. No cash changes hands in most cases — the discount is applied directly at the store counter.

The National Bank of Pakistan executes this program. It uses a biometric verification system at the point of sale so there is no chance of fraud or double-dipping. Every transaction is recorded digitally, which keeps the whole system transparent and fair.

Ehsaas Rashan Riayat Eligibility Criteria

Not every family qualifies for Punjab Ehsaas rashan riayat. The Punjab government has set clear conditions to make sure help reaches only those who truly need it. Before you register, check whether your household meets these requirements.

Eligibility ConditionRequirement
ResidencyMust be a permanent resident of Punjab
CNICValid NADRA-issued CNIC required
Monthly IncomeBelow Rs 50,000 per month
Poverty ScoreBelow 35 in the PMT system
PSER SurveyMust be completed before applying
Government EmploymentMust NOT be a government employee
BISP RecipientMust NOT already be receiving BISP Kafaalat
Other SchemesMust NOT be receiving overlapping Punjab government aid
Property / VehiclesShould not own expensive property or vehicles
Application Per HouseholdOnly one application allowed per household

What Happens After You Apply?

Many people apply and then have no idea what to expect next. Here is exactly what happens at each stage after you submit your application on Punjab Ehsaas rashan riayat

  • Stage 1: Verification (3 to 7 Days) Your information is cross-checked with official records including CNIC data from NADRA, family registration details, and socioeconomic information from the PSER survey. For most applicants this takes 3 to 7 days.
  • Stage 2: Field Survey (If Required) In some cases a government representative may visit your home to verify household details. This is more common in rural areas. They confirm that what you submitted matches your actual living conditions.
  • Stage 3: Approval Notification If approved, you receive an official SMS on the mobile number linked to your CNIC. This message tells you your card has been activated and where to collect your monthly rashan benefits.
  • Stage 4: If Rejected If your application is not approved you receive an SMS explaining the reason. You can visit an e-Khidmat Markaz to understand the specific issue and seek guidance on reapplying if the rejection was due to a correctable error.
  • Stage 5: Card Issuance After approval a digital smart card linked to your CNIC is issued. You use this card at any registered store to claim your monthly rashan and discounts.

Role of Shopkeepers and Partner Stores

Local kiryana store owners and utility stores are a critical part of this Punjab Ehsaas rashan riayat program. Without them the distribution would not be possible. Store owners who want to become official partners can do so by following these steps.

  • Visit the Bank of Punjab or National Bank of Pakistan with your business documents
  • Ask specifically for partnership enrollment in the Ehsaas Rashan Riayat Program
  • Submit all required documents and complete the verification form
  • Wait for approval and onboarding into the digital point-of-sale system
  • Benefits for Participating Store Owners
  • 8% commission on every subsidized transaction processed
  • Increased daily customer traffic from program beneficiaries
  • Opportunity to win cars, motorcycles, and mobile phones through government-organized lucky draws
  • Support from the National Bank of Pakistan throughout the process
  • Stores must have a registered bank account and an Android phone to participate. All transactions run through a digital mobile point-of-sale system.

Alternative Government Welfare Programs

If you are not eligible for the Punjab Ehsaas Rashan Riayat, do not lose hope. There are other programs that might help your family.

BISP Kafaalat Program

Pakistan’s largest social protection program provides Rs 13,500 cash every quarter to the most financially vulnerable women across all of Pakistan. It is not limited to Punjab. Check eligibility by sending your CNIC to 8171. This program is especially helpful for widows, divorced women, and female-headed households.

CM Punjab Rashan Card Program

Announced by Chief Minister Maryam Nawaz Sharif, this program gives Rs 3,000 monthly subsidy and a 20% discount on essential items to 1.2 million families — covering around 8.4 million people. Register through the PSER portal at pser.punjab.gov.pk.

Ramadan Relief Program (Maryam Ko Batain)

A seasonal program giving Rs 10,000 cash assistance to eligible families during the month of Ramadan. Check eligibility by sending your CNIC to 8070 or calling 1000. Available during Ramadan 2026.

Nigehban Program

A temporary and seasonal relief measure for immediate food assistance. Families already registered under Nigehban are often given priority when applying for the Rashan Card program. Check with your local Union Council for current availability.

Himmat Card

Specifically for disabled individuals and special needs families. Provides monthly financial assistance and access to subsidized goods through the Punjab Social Protection Authority.

Benazir Taleemi Wazaif

Educational stipends for school-going children from low-income families registered with BISP. Helps cover school expenses so children from poor households can continue their education without dropping out.

Benazir Nashonuma Program

Nutritional support specifically for pregnant women and children under two years of age. Focuses on preventing stunted growth and malnutrition in the most vulnerable early-age children.
